Qatar Open: Rublev saves three match points, squeezes past Griekspoor into last eight

Andrey Rublev edged out Tallon Griekspoor 1-6, 6-1, 7-6 (6) on Wednesday and will face Czech Jiri Lehecka in the next round

Russian Andrey Rublev, the top seed, edged out Dutchman Tallon Griekspoor 1-6, 6-1, 7-6 (6) to advance to the quarter-finals of the Qatar Open at the Khalifa International Tennis and Squash Complex in Doha on Wednesday afternoon.

Rublev, ranked No 5, trailed 5-2 in the third set and saved three match points before squeezing through in a final-set tiebreak. The Russian will face Czech Jiri Lehecka next.

Griekspoor, ranked No 40, edged out Frenchman Quentin Halys (7-6 (4), 4-6, 7-6 (5)) in the previous round of the Doha Open.
